(Dillsboro, Ind.) – U.S. 50 did the “Dew” Thursday afternoon.
A semi truck carrying a trailer full of Mountain Dew two liters ran off the highway near Old U.S. 50 in Dillsboro around 12:54 p.m. Dispatchers said the trailer had collapsed.
Traffic was re-routed around the crash scene as the truck was unloaded and crews clean the soda off the highway.
No serious injuries were reported.
The accident remains under investigation by the Dearborn County Sheriff’s Department.
